UP: DRDA project director among 4 booked for gangrape

Four officials, including a project director of District Rural Development Authority, were today booked for allegedly gangraping a woman in their office at Shamli, a senior official said.
The woman was gangraped by the officials in the office two months ago and had alleged that no case was being registered against the accused.
On the directions of the state women commission, a case has been registered against accused DRDA project director Gyanprakash, assistant engineer Dinesh Kumar and two clerks Rajkumar and Anand, Additional SP V K Mishra said.
Further investigation in the case is on, police said.
